Argument in Research Papers. An argumentative research paper needs to support your stand on an issue. An argumentative research paper is analytical, but it uses information as evidence to support its point, much as a lawyer uses evidence to make their case. For example, you might try to find research to back up the stand that ancient Egyptian women Argument. View our latest COVID updates. When you review the literature in your field you are conducting research about the research others have done, so the written review is a report of your findings. In the same way that you construct an argument to present the findings from your data, you need to make an argument in your literature review. That argument will establish what has already been done, what still needs to be done, and how your study contributes to meeting that need.

Like any argument, that of a literature review is built up through claims supported by evidence - in this case, evidence from the literature, argument in research paper. In the example below, the writer makes statements about the literature related to the aims and interest of the thesis. This is what propels the review onward.


Which part of each sentence links back to the substance of the thesis? The relevant phrases will be highlighted when you click on them. Reading, often described as a 'skill', is a higher order psychological activity according to Vygotsky, based on lower order skills, but not necessarily divisible into them. A practice such as reading or writing, for Scribner and Coleconsists of technology, knowledge and skills, with 'skills' referring to the application of knowledge in particular settings.


It becomes problematic if the skill in question needs to be measured out of context, because writing, for example, 'can only be evaluated in terms of the purposes for which it is intended' Barton,p, argument in research paper.
